Schlumberger Information Solutions acquires VoxelVision

Posted: 9 September 2003

Technology adds powerful turbo engine to SIS software

Schlumberger Information Solutions (SIS) announced the acquisition of Trondheim, Norway-based VoxelVision (www.voxelvision.com). The powerful visualisation engine and seismic functionality developed by VoxelVision are specifically designed to manage, visualise and interpret massive 3D volumes in a PC environment, leveraging a Linux cluster in the most cost-effective way.

It provides an order of magnitude increase in speed and efficiency for exploration or production interpretation.

"SIS is committed to delivering the best technology on affordable platforms," said Schlumberger Information Solutions President Ihab Toma.

"The VoxelVision turbo engine, coupled with our industry-leading applications, brings the power of high-end visualisation and seismic applications to a PC. This is the most cost-effective combination of interpretation applications and technology available today."

The unique VoxelVision technology is designed and optimised for cluster environments. It allows applications to run concurrent, multi-level dynamic parallel tasks, giving the user exceptionally fast results. The engine is fully scaleable and provides outstanding price performance on single CPU and distributed cluster configurations.

The first SIS commercial offering incorporating the turbo engine — GeoFrame GeoViz 3D interpretation and visualisation application — will be released by year-end.

The VoxelVision technology will become a key component of other SIS applications, such as Petrel and Inside Reality. Combined with existing SIS intellectual property, VoxelVision technology and seismic applications will form the foundation for a new interpretation paradigm.

"We started to explore this technology because we saw the need in the industry for applications that could take advantage of PC clusters," said Ola Fjeld, VoxelVision founder. "Incorporating the VoxelVision technology and expertise into SIS preeminent software offers tremendous opportunities for us to realise this vision on a global scale."

The power of VoxelVision provides additional speed and flexibility to the Living Model open seismic-to-simulation workflows, delivering a timely and dependable model to drive business decisions.

About Schlumberger
Schlumberger Information Solutions (SIS), an operating unit of Schlumberger Oilfield Services, is the global industry leader for the supply of integrated business solutions comprising information management, information technology, a complete range of expert services and GeoQuest software. SIS enables petroleum companies to drive their business performance and realise the potential of the digital oilfield. SIS is on the Internet at sis.slb.com.

Schlumberger is a global oilfield and information services company with major activity in the energy industry. The company employs 78,000 people of more than 140 nationalities working in 100 countries and comprises three primary business segments.

Schlumberger Oilfield Services is the world's premier oilfield services company supplying a wide range of technology services and solutions to the international oil and gas industry. WesternGeco, jointly owned with Baker Hughes, is the world's largest and most advanced surface seismic company.

SchlumbergerSema is a leading supplier of IT consulting, systems integration, and network and infrastructure services to the energy industry, as well as to the public sector, telecommunications and finance markets. In 2002, Schlumberger operating revenue was $13.2 billion.
